Wolseley Register National Rally 2024

Wolseley Register Rally 2024 at Shuttleworth House
Shuttleworth House
Wolseley Register National Rally 2024 at Shuttleworth Aerodrom
Shuttleworth Aerodrome

The Wolseley Register National Rally 2024 was held between 16th and 19th August, at The Shuttleworth Collection, which is a very active, working  aerodrome, plus a museum within 6 huge hangars, full of both historic planes and vehicles.

 

Wolseley Register visits Bletchley Park during its 2024 Annual Rally
Bletchley Park
Wolseley Register visits Bletchley Park
Bletchley Park

Activities planned throughout the weekend, included trips to Bletchley Park, which particpants could visit on Friday or Saturday, and which was the home of the codebreakers who helped to end World War II. Visits to the museum enabled members to explore the huts, and discover the stories of the people who worked there.

On Saturday, Wolseley Register member John Worth very generously opened up his private collection of 19 classic cars, including 3 Wolseleys at his beautiful home, also laying on refreshments in his garden.  John conducted two tours throughout the day, which were hugely enjoyed by everyone and and it was fascinating to listen to his expertise and knowledge of every vehicle.

Some members also visited Shuttleworth on Saturday to give them more time to see all the attractions that Shuttleworth  offers, including the Swiss Garden, and all six hangars which contain hundreds of exhibits, mainly historic aircraft and vehicles,  including the Shuttleworth’s 1912 Wolseley Type 5 24/30 Limousine, owned by the family from new, and believed to have only done 2500 miles!

The main rally dinner was held on Saturday evening at the Stratton House in Biggleswade, which was enjoyed by 65 people, the maximum the hotel could accommodate. Unfortunately more members would have liked to join us had there been room.

The highlight of the weekend was the Sunday static display, where the 6/80 & MO, Oxford & Cowley Club also joined us at Shuttleworth for their own National Rally, which increased the number of 6/80 and 4/50 Wolseleys present and gave a chance to compare our 1950’s cars with other marques of the same era. Rally vehicles were displayed on the grass paddock overlooking the flying area in front of the hangars bearing the Shuttleworth sign. The Wolseley Register National Rally 2024 concluded with the presentation of the various trophies by each respective club.
